Condensation on the Inside

If condensation is visible on the inside of your double-glazed windows it doesn't necessarily mean they're defective and not performing as they should. It could be a sign that there is a lot of humidity in the air or there isn't enough air flow in the building or room. This is usually the case when you've recently had builders or other tradesmen in working on your property since wet cement, wet plaster and paint emit lots of moisture.

An option is to open the window slightly or make use of an extractor fan, leaving the window open at night can also aid. Try to create shade around windows and doors. This will reduce the amount of moisture that is generated by direct sunlight.

If you notice condensation appearing between your windows, it could be due to an issue with the spacers between the window panes. It is the space between two panes of glass. It also contains an insulating material that can absorb any moisture or water. If, however, the spacer has any sort of damage, it will quickly get saturated and any excess moisture will then appear as condensation.

Another reason why condensation may form between your window panes could be it could be due to an issue with the sealant used originally. Repairing the sealant between double-glazed windows will require the unit to be removed. This is a challenging task, and should not be to be undertaken without proper training or experience, as it is possible that you will damage the glass or cause further damage. Having said that it is possible to get the unit repaired in a cost-effective way by companies that specialise in this type of work. They will often drill a couple of holes into the glass pane or in the spacer bars, and then pump or inject the sealed unit with dry agent or anti-fogging agent.

Replacement IG units are advanced units that offer much better thermal performance than the older single- or double-glazed windows. The new windows are designed to be slim and fit into existing frames which means you don't have to worry about altering the look of your property. The latest materials and insulation technology used make them more energy-efficient.

Modern IG units comprise a low-emissivity outer layer and a clear float inner pane. The space between them is filled with air or an inert gas like argon or Krypton. The gas inerts slow down the heat transfer, helping to keep your home warm.

You can also add extra security to your new windows by choosing to have polycarbonate containment glass installed in one or more panes. The material is extremely durable and can withstand an enormous amount of force. It can stop bullets which could shatter other types of glazing.
